NIGERIA: President Tinubu Accepts Resignation Of Minister Of Innovation, Science and Technology, Geoffrey
By Onoja Baba, Nigeria
President Bola Ahmed Tinubu has accepted the resignation of the Minister of Innovation, Science and Technology, Geoffrey Uche Nnaji, following allegations levelled against the minister.
Nnaji, who was appointed in August 2023, tendered his resignation on Tuesday in a letter addressed to the President, expressing gratitude for the opportunity to serve the nation.
In his letter, the outgoing minister stated that he had become a target of blackmail from political opponents and chose to step aside in order not to allow distractions to affect the administration’s focus.
President Tinubu, in accepting his resignation, commended Nnaji for his contributions to national development during his tenure and wished him success in his future endeavours.
The development was made known in a statement issued by Bayo Onanuga, the Special Adviser to the President on Information and Strategy, on Tuesday.
Nnaji’s exit marks the latest change in the President’s cabinet, coming amid allegations of certificates forgery in recent times.
